MacOS does not natively support Vulkan, the Khronos group's official successor to OpenGL. It reduces driver overhead and improves multithreading, allowing every CPU thread to send commands to the GPU. Metal reduces CPU load, shifting more tasks to the GPU. Metal makes use of the homogenized hardware by abandoning the abstraction layer and running on the "bare metal". As time went on, Apple has shifted its efforts towards building its hardware platforms for mobile and desktop use. At the time, moving to OpenGL allowed Apple to take advantage of existing libraries that enabled hardware acceleration on a variety of different GPUs. Apple chose OpenGL in the late 1990s to build support for software graphics rendering into the Mac, after abandoning QuickDraw 3D. ![]() OpenGL is a cross-platform graphics framework designed to support a wide range of processors. The graphics frameworks OpenGL and OpenCL are still supported by the operating system, but will no longer be maintained developers are encouraged to use Apple's Metal library instead. Mojave requires a GPU that supports Metal, and the list of compatible systems is more restrictive than the previous version, macOS High Sierra. The retail version of 10.14 was released on September 24, 2018. The developer preview of the operating system was released for developers the same day, followed by a public beta on June 26. Apple pitched Mojave, named after the California desert, as adding "pro" features that would benefit all users. MacOS Mojave was announced on June 4, 2018, at Apple's annual Worldwide Developers Conference in San Jose, California. Mojave was well received and was supplemented by point releases after launch. It also includes a more comprehensive " dark mode", is the final version of macOS to support 32-bit application software, is the last version of the macOS capable of being booted from an HFS+ partition without third-party patching, and is also the last version of macOS to support the iPhoto app, which had already been superseded in OS X Yosemite (10.10) by the newer Photos app. MacOS Mojave brings several iOS apps to the desktop operating system, including Apple News, Voice Memos, and Home. macOS Mojave is the last version of macOS that features the iTunes and Dashboard apps. It succeeded macOS High Sierra and was followed by macOS Catalina. The operating system's name refers to the Mojave Desert, and is part of a series of California-themed names that began with OS X Mavericks. Find out more on how a U-shaped kitchen is ideal for Indian homes.Ī U shaped kitchen, sometimes also referred to as C-shaped kitchen, comprises three adjoining walls of cabinetry, with the fourth end open for access. This layout provides extra counter space to work on and the three-walled design lends ample storage for cabinets. A U-shaped kitchen will ensure that the master chef has all necessary ingredients and appliances within their reach at all times without having to move around much. This makes it more practical, time-efficient and a safe use of this cooking space, something that could be harder to achieve in an L-shaped kitchen layout.Īnd since Indians love to cook, functionality is of utmost importance in any household in the country. The concept of the ‘golden triangle’ is a natural fit because the fridge, the sink and the stove are at arm’s length. A U-shaped kitchen layout works in large spaces but even small kitchens can benefit from a U-shaped design. A perfect option for busy households as it is made up along three walls that are fitted with a benchtop, cabinetry and appliances which are all joined to resemble the U-shape. The most practical of all kitchen layouts is probably the U-shaped kitchen. U-shaped kitchen layouts are highly sought after in Indian homes because they offer ample space for cabinetry ![]() |
